Transaction 63bcab1a15ff17f04b01444582c76ffd4c5943f3ae64b7136b9f0ce95eb885b2

1 Input
2 Outputs
  • 63bcab1a15ff17f04b01444582c76ffd4c5943f3ae64b7136b9f0ce95eb885b2:0
  • value  328119
    address  3ESNLaQ4SvxormpbyLmctWvjWpXpdJsBLE
  • 63bcab1a15ff17f04b01444582c76ffd4c5943f3ae64b7136b9f0ce95eb885b2:1
  • value  11457
    address  3N7rqmjk7u5wtsDeQXces6gFWuuvsA8N8D